Why Leads Disappear After First Contact
Before diving into solutions, it’s helpful to understand why leads often vanish after the initial interaction:
- Manual follow-up errors: Small teams often rely on memory or spreadsheets, leading to forgotten or delayed follow-ups.
- Poor lead tracking: Without visibility into lead status, it’s easy to lose track of where prospects are in the sales cycle.
- Lack of personalization: Generic, untimely follow-ups can turn off potential customers.
- Overwhelmed staff: When juggling multiple tasks, sales reps may not have bandwidth to nurture every lead properly.
These issues highlight why small businesses need an organized, automated approach to lead management.
How CRM for Small Business Solves Lead Loss
A CRM system centralizes your customer data and automates many tedious tasks, allowing your team to focus on building relationships rather than chasing leads. Here’s how it helps:
- Centralized Lead Management
With CRM software, all your leads are stored in one place. You can easily track interactions, set reminders, and monitor the status of each prospect, reducing the risk of leads falling through the cracks.
- Lead Follow-Up Automation
Automated workflows enable timely and personalized follow-ups. For example, you can schedule emails, reminders, or even SMS messages to be sent automatically after a lead’s first contact. This ensures consistent engagement without manual effort.
- Missed Lead Recovery
Many CRMs offer tools to identify leads that have gone cold or have not responded after several attempts. This allows you to put missed lead recovery tactics into play, such as re-engagement campaigns or special offers to reignite interest.
- Insightful Reporting and Analytics
Understand which follow-up strategies work best and optimize your sales process based on data. Knowing your conversion rates and lead response times helps you improve overall performance.

Best Practices to Stop Losing Leads After First Contact
Alongside choosing the right CRM, applying these best practices can significantly improve your lead retention:
Personalize Every Interaction
Use the data collected in your CRM to personalize follow-up messages. Mention specific details from your initial conversation to show genuine interest and build trust.
Set Clear Follow-Up Reminders
Never rely on memory. Set automated reminders and tasks within your CRM to follow up at optimal times.
Segment Your Leads
Not all leads are the same. Use segmentation to tailor follow-up strategies based on lead source, behavior, or engagement level.
Use Multi-Channel Outreach
Combine emails, phone calls, and social media touches to engage leads in the way they prefer.
Monitor and Adjust Your Approach
Regularly review your CRM reports to identify bottlenecks or drop-off points in your lead follow-up process. Adjust your strategies accordingly.
